The secret behind Marshalls’ ability to offer such deals lies in the sophisticated business model of its parent company, TJX Companies. Unlike traditional retailers that purchase inventory far in advance for specific seasons, TJX operates on an opportunistic buying strategy. Their buyers are constantly in the market, acquiring excess inventory, overruns, or past-season collections directly from manufacturers and designers at substantial discounts. This allows Marshalls to stock its shelves with branded merchandise, often at 20% to 60% below department store prices, creating a unique “treasure hunt” shopping experience that keeps customers returning for unexpected finds. This flexible sourcing strategy is a cornerstone of TJX’s financial success and market dominance in the off-price sector, as detailed in various retail industry analyses.
